- <h2 class="h3">Overview</h2>
- <div class="section">
- <p>The Hadoop On Demand (HOD) project is a system for provisioning and
- managing independent Hadoop MapReduce and HDFS instances on a shared cluster
- of nodes. HOD is a tool that makes it easy for administrators and users to
- quickly setup and use Hadoop. It is also a very useful tool for Hadoop developers
- and testers who need to share a physical cluster for testing their own Hadoop
- versions.
- </p>
- <p>HOD relies on a resource manager (RM) for allocation of nodes that it can use for
- running Hadoop instances. At present it runs with the <a href="http://www.clusterresources.com/pages/products/torque-resource-manager.php">Torque
- resource manager</a>.
- </p>
- <p>
- The basic system architecture of HOD includes components from:</p>
- <ul>
-
- <li>A Resource manager (possibly together with a scheduler),</li>
-
- <li>HOD components, and </li>
-
- <li>Hadoop Map/Reduce and HDFS daemons.</li>
- </ul>
- <p>
- HOD provisions and maintains Hadoop Map/Reduce and, optionally, HDFS instances
- through interaction with the above components on a given cluster of nodes. A cluster of
- nodes can be thought of as comprising of two sets of nodes:</p>
- <ul>
-
- <li>Submit nodes: Users use the HOD client on these nodes to allocate clusters, and then
- use the Hadoop client to submit Hadoop jobs. </li>
-
- <li>Compute nodes: Using the resource manager, HOD components are run on these nodes to
- provision the Hadoop daemons. After that Hadoop jobs run on them.</li>
- </ul>
- <p>
- Here is a brief description of the sequence of operations in allocating a cluster and
- running jobs on them.
- </p>
- <ul>
-
- <li>The user uses the HOD client on the Submit node to allocate a required number of
- cluster nodes, and provision Hadoop on them.</li>
-
- <li>The HOD client uses a Resource Manager interface, (qsub, in Torque), to submit a HOD
- process, called the RingMaster, as a Resource Manager job, requesting the user desired number
- of nodes. This job is submitted to the central server of the Resource Manager (pbs_server, in Torque).</li>
-
- <li>On the compute nodes, the resource manager slave daemons, (pbs_moms in Torque), accept
- and run jobs that they are given by the central server (pbs_server in Torque). The RingMaster
- process is started on one of the compute nodes (mother superior, in Torque).</li>
-
- <li>The Ringmaster then uses another Resource Manager interface, (pbsdsh, in Torque), to run
- the second HOD component, HodRing, as distributed tasks on each of the compute
- nodes allocated.</li>
-
- <li>The Hodrings, after initializing, communicate with the Ringmaster to get Hadoop commands,
- and run them accordingly. Once the Hadoop commands are started, they register with the RingMaster,
- giving information about the daemons.</li>
-
- <li>All the configuration files needed for Hadoop instances are generated by HOD itself,
- some obtained from options given by user in its own configuration file.</li>
-
- <li>The HOD client keeps communicating with the RingMaster to find out the location of the
- JobTracker and HDFS daemons.</li>
- </ul>
- <p>The rest of the document deals with the steps needed to setup HOD on a physical cluster of nodes.</p>

- <h2 class="h3">Pre-requisites</h2>
- <div class="section">
- <p>Operating System: HOD is currently tested on RHEL4.<br>
- Nodes : HOD requires a minimum of 3 nodes configured through a resource manager.<br>
- </p>
- <p> Software </p>
- <p>The following components are to be installed on *ALL* the nodes before using HOD:</p>
- <ul>
-
- <li>Torque: Resource manager</li>
-
- <li>
- <a href="http://www.python.org">Python</a> : HOD requires version 2.5.1 of Python.</li>
- </ul>
- <p>The following components can be optionally installed for getting better
- functionality from HOD:</p>
- <ul>
-
- <li>
- <a href="http://twistedmatrix.com/trac/">Twisted Python</a>: This can be
- used for improving the scalability of HOD. If this module is detected to be
- installed, HOD uses it, else it falls back to default modules.</li>
-
- <li>
- <a href="http://hadoop.apache.org/core/">Hadoop</a>: HOD can automatically
- distribute Hadoop to all nodes in the cluster. However, it can also use a
- pre-installed version of Hadoop, if it is available on all nodes in the cluster.
- HOD currently supports Hadoop 0.15 and above.</li>
- </ul>
- <p>NOTE: HOD configuration requires the location of installs of these
- components to be the same on all nodes in the cluster. It will also
- make the configuration simpler to have the same location on the submit
- nodes.
- </p>

- <h2 class="h3">Resource Manager</h2>
- <div class="section">
- <p> Currently HOD works with the Torque resource manager, which it uses for its node
- allocation and job submission. Torque is an open source resource manager from
- <a href="http://www.clusterresources.com">Cluster Resources</a>, a community effort
- based on the PBS project. It provides control over batch jobs and distributed compute nodes. Torque is
- freely available for download from <a href="http://www.clusterresources.com/downloads/torque/">here</a>.
- </p>
- <p> All documentation related to torque can be seen under
- the section TORQUE Resource Manager <a href="http://www.clusterresources.com/pages/resources/documentation.php">here</a>. You can
- get wiki documentation from <a href="http://www.clusterresources.com/wiki/doku.php?id=torque:torque_wiki">here</a>.
- Users may wish to subscribe to TORQUE’s mailing list or view the archive for questions,
- comments <a href="http://www.clusterresources.com/pages/resources/mailing-lists.php">here</a>.
- </p>
- <p>For using HOD with Torque:</p>
- <ul>
-
- <li>Install Torque components: pbs_server on one node(head node), pbs_mom on all
- compute nodes, and PBS client tools on all compute nodes and submit
- nodes. Perform atleast a basic configuration so that the Torque system is up and
- running i.e pbs_server knows which machines to talk to. Look <a href="http://www.clusterresources.com/wiki/doku.php?id=torque:1.2_basic_configuration">here</a>
- for basic configuration.
- For advanced configuration, see <a href="http://www.clusterresources.com/wiki/doku.php?id=torque:1.3_advanced_configuration">here</a>
- </li>
-
- <li>Create a queue for submitting jobs on the pbs_server. The name of the queue is the
- same as the HOD configuration parameter, resource-manager.queue. The Hod client uses this queue to
- submit the Ringmaster process as a Torque job.</li>
-
- <li>Specify a 'cluster name' as a 'property' for all nodes in the cluster.
- This can be done by using the 'qmgr' command. For example:
- qmgr -c "set node node properties=cluster-name". The name of the cluster is the same as
- the HOD configuration parameter, hod.cluster. </li>
-
- <li>Ensure that jobs can be submitted to the nodes. This can be done by
- using the 'qsub' command. For example:
- echo "sleep 30" | qsub -l nodes=3</li>
- </ul>

- <h2 class="h3">Installing HOD</h2>
- <div class="section">
- <p>Now that the resource manager set up is done, we proceed on to obtaining and
- installing HOD.</p>
- <ul>
-
- <li>If you are getting HOD from the Hadoop tarball,it is available under the
- 'contrib' section of Hadoop, under the root directory 'hod'.</li>
-
- <li>If you are building from source, you can run ant tar from the Hadoop root
- directory, to generate the Hadoop tarball, and then pick HOD from there,
- as described in the point above.</li>
-
- <li>Distribute the files under this directory to all the nodes in the
- cluster. Note that the location where the files are copied should be
- the same on all the nodes.</li>
-
- <li>Note that compiling hadoop would build HOD with appropriate permissions
- set on all the required script files in HOD.</li>
- </ul>
- </div>
- <a name="N100DD"></a><a name="Configuring+HOD"></a>
- <h2 class="h3">Configuring HOD</h2>
- <div class="section">
- <p>After HOD installation is done, it has to be configured before we start using
- it.</p>
- <a name="N100E6"></a><a name="Minimal+Configuration+to+get+started"></a>
- <h3 class="h4">Minimal Configuration to get started</h3>
- <ul>
-
- <li>On the node from where you want to run hod, edit the file hodrc
- which can be found in the <install dir>/conf directory. This file
- contains the minimal set of values required for running hod.</li>
-
- <li>
- <p>Specify values suitable to your environment for the following
- variables defined in the configuration file. Note that some of these
- variables are defined at more than one place in the file.</p>
-
- <ul>
-
- <li>${JAVA_HOME}: Location of Java for Hadoop. Hadoop supports Sun JDK
- 1.5.x and above.</li>
-
- <li>${CLUSTER_NAME}: Name of the cluster which is specified in the
- 'node property' as mentioned in resource manager configuration.</li>
-
- <li>${HADOOP_HOME}: Location of Hadoop installation on the compute and
- submit nodes.</li>
-
- <li>${RM_QUEUE}: Queue configured for submiting jobs in the resource
- manager configuration.</li>
-
- <li>${RM_HOME}: Location of the resource manager installation on the
- compute and submit nodes.</li>
-
- </ul>
- </li>
- <li>
- <p>The following environment variables *may* need to be set depending on
- your environment. These variables must be defined where you run the
- HOD client, and also be specified in the HOD configuration file as the
- value of the key resource_manager.env-vars. Multiple variables can be
- specified as a comma separated list of key=value pairs.</p>
-
- <ul>
-
- <li>HOD_PYTHON_HOME: If you install python to a non-default location
- of the compute nodes, or submit nodes, then, this variable must be
- defined to point to the python executable in the non-standard
- location.</li>
-
- </ul>
- </li>
- </ul>

- <h3 class="h4">logcondense.py - Tool for removing log files uploaded to DFS</h3>
- <p>As mentioned in
- <a href="hod_user_guide.html#Collecting+and+Viewing+Hadoop+Logs">this section</a> of the
- <a href="hod_user_guide.html">HOD User Guide</a>, HOD can be configured to upload
- Hadoop logs to a statically configured HDFS. Over time, the number of logs uploaded
- to DFS could increase. logcondense.py is a tool that helps administrators to clean-up
- the log files older than a certain number of days. </p>
- <a name="N1014E"></a><a name="Running+logcondense.py"></a>
- <h4>Running logcondense.py</h4>
- <p>logcondense.py is available under hod_install_location/support folder. You can either
- run it using python, for e.g. <em>python logcondense.py</em>, or give execute permissions
- to the file, and directly run it as <em>logcondense.py</em>. logcondense.py needs to be
- run by a user who has sufficient permissions to remove files from locations where log
- files are uploaded in the DFS, if permissions are enabled. For e.g. as mentioned in the
- <a href="hod_config_guide.html#3.7+hodring+options">configuration guide</a>, the logs could
- be configured to come under the user's home directory in HDFS. In that case, the user
- running logcondense.py should have super user privileges to remove the files from under
- all user home directories.</p>
- <a name="N10162"></a><a name="Command+Line+Options+for+logcondense.py"></a>
- <h4>Command Line Options for logcondense.py</h4>
- <p>The following command line options are supported for logcondense.py.</p>
- <table class="ForrestTable" cellspacing="1" cellpadding="4">
-
- <tr>
-
- <td colspan="1" rowspan="1">Short Option</td>
- <td colspan="1" rowspan="1">Long option</td>
- <td colspan="1" rowspan="1">Meaning</td>
- <td colspan="1" rowspan="1">Example</td>
-
- </tr>
-
- <tr>
-
- <td colspan="1" rowspan="1">-p</td>
- <td colspan="1" rowspan="1">--package</td>
- <td colspan="1" rowspan="1">Complete path to the hadoop script. The version of hadoop must be the same as the
- one running HDFS.</td>
- <td colspan="1" rowspan="1">/usr/bin/hadoop</td>
-
- </tr>
-
- <tr>
-
- <td colspan="1" rowspan="1">-d</td>
- <td colspan="1" rowspan="1">--days</td>
- <td colspan="1" rowspan="1">Delete log files older than the specified number of days</td>
- <td colspan="1" rowspan="1">7</td>
-
- </tr>
-
- <tr>
-
- <td colspan="1" rowspan="1">-c</td>
- <td colspan="1" rowspan="1">--config</td>
- <td colspan="1" rowspan="1">Path to the Hadoop configuration directory, under which hadoop-site.xml resides.
- The hadoop-site.xml must point to the HDFS NameNode from where logs are to be removed.</td>
- <td colspan="1" rowspan="1">/home/foo/hadoop/conf</td>
-
- </tr>
-
- <tr>
-
- <td colspan="1" rowspan="1">-l</td>
- <td colspan="1" rowspan="1">--logs</td>
- <td colspan="1" rowspan="1">A HDFS path, this must be the same HDFS path as specified for the log-destination-uri,
- as mentioned in the <a href="hod_config_guide.html#3.7+hodring+options">configuration guide</a>,
- without the hdfs:// URI string</td>
- <td colspan="1" rowspan="1">/user</td>
-
- </tr>
-
- <tr>
-
- <td colspan="1" rowspan="1">-n</td>
- <td colspan="1" rowspan="1">--dynamicdfs</td>
- <td colspan="1" rowspan="1">If true, this will indicate that the logcondense.py script should delete HDFS logs
- in addition to Map/Reduce logs. Otherwise, it only deletes Map/Reduce logs, which is also the
- default if this option is not specified. This option is useful if dynamic DFS installations
- are being provisioned by HOD, and the static DFS installation is being used only to collect
- logs - a scenario that may be common in test clusters.</td>
- <td colspan="1" rowspan="1">false</td>
-
- </tr>
-
- </table>
- <p>So, for example, to delete all log files older than 7 days using a hadoop-site.xml stored in
- ~/hadoop-conf, using the hadoop installation under ~/hadoop-0.17.0, you could say:</p>
- <p>
- <em>python logcondense.py -p ~/hadoop-0.17.0/bin/hadoop -d 7 -c ~/hadoop-conf -l /user</em>
- </p>
